Font
On entering the church one
of the first things you will see, to the right of the door, is the alabaster font,
sculpted by Bridgman of Lichfield in 1893. It is surrounded by space enough for
relatives and sponsors of those being baptised to stand in comfort.
A dove surmounts the beautiful painted domed cover.
Our Vicars
always enjoy our Easter Eve service when the congregation
gathers around the font to re-make baptismal vows, as it gives them the
opportunity to liberally splash water from the font all over them using
a pine bough!
